The Need for Waste Management in Remote Camps

Remote camps, often established for disaster relief, military operations, research missions, and resource extraction, face unique challenges. The lack of infrastructure in these locations can make traditional waste disposal methods impractical or unavailable. Thus, establishing an efficient waste disposal system is vital for environmental health and safety.

Key Features:

  • Versatile Fuel Options: Available in diesel, natural gas, and LPG, ensuring adaptability to local fuel availability.
  • Containerized Design: Ensures easy transportation and setup without the need for extensive groundwork.
  • Efficient Burning Rates: Capable of processing between 5 to 1000 kg of waste per hour, depending on the model, making it suitable for camps of various sizes.
  • Advanced Control Systems: Using a PLC control system, these incinerators offer automatic operation, intelligent sensors for continuous feeding, and fuel-saving capabilities.

Customizable Solutions

At Hiclover, we understand that every operation is unique. Our incinerators can be customized based on the specific needs of the camp, including:

  • Feeding Door Options: Available in side, front, or top loading to suit different operational preferences.
  • Chamber Sizes: From 100 liters to 6000 liters, we can accommodate varying waste volumes.
  • Burning Material Variability: Perfect for medical, animal, and general solid waste.
